Camposoto - El Castillo is a natural beach located in a flat and semi-wild setting which can be reached by car, crossing the marshes. It occupies approximately 5.7 km of the Atlantic coast. This beach is unspoilt and forms part of the Bay of Cadiz Nature Reserve. This beach has a pleasant family atmosphere and is close to public services, as well as having remote and quiet places where the breeze and the sea will be your only companions.

It is divided into two sections: Camposoto - El Castillo, which has more services and less wilderness, where the "Punta del Boquerón" (Anchovy Point) is located, declared a natural monument, opposite the Castillo de Sancti Petri.
